When selecting a partner, Birmingham retailers should assess factors such as MOQ flexibility, fabric sourcing capabilities, ethical certifications (e.g., Sedex, WRAP), and the ability to handle UKCA or CE labelling requirements. Many of these companies also offer warehousing and fulfilment services directly in the Birmingham region, enabling retailers to manage inventory efficiently. It is advisable to request samples, visit factory facilities where possible, and negotiate clear contracts covering lead times, pricing, and intellectual property protection. Finally, local trade bodies such as the Birmingham Chamber of Commerce or UKFT (UK Fashion & Textile Association) can provide updated directories and vetted manufacturer lists. When selecting a partner, Birmingham retailers should consider factors such as minimum order quantities, lead times, fabric sourcing capabilities (especially for British-made or sustainable materials), and whether the manufacturer offers in-house design support or works with third-party spec sheets. Many of these companies also provide services like custom labeling, swing tags, and packaging to create a cohesive brand identity. To ensure alignment, it is advisable to request a sample run and discuss quality standards, compliance with UK safety regulations (e.g., REACH for textiles), and flexibility for seasonal scaling. Leveraging local manufacturers can reduce shipping costs and lead times, while international options may offer cost advantages for larger volumes.
